Output 95fba586d1757bdbc77d0cbd742dbdaa6361e4a084620cf1202820b43ab62b74:0

value
2011658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4230d83b4e499d4c7f5e7da4d6f7eae237d57680 OP_EQUAL
address
MDw9LspsqULov5m9xtn6FH7xMvKJQyofTk
transaction
95fba586d1757bdbc77d0cbd742dbdaa6361e4a084620cf1202820b43ab62b74
spent
true